A job I'm applying for is asking on the interview form what i would do to upsell items and get people to buy more stuff. I am autistic and really don't know how i would go about answering this because I wouldn't try to get people to buy stuff just to buy stuff, I would want them to buy things because they needed it. I don't know what to write in response to the question because it just feels so icky and kind of against my own moral code.

I am an excellent salesperson for things I believe in... I refuse to sell something useless or faulty.... I can't sell you a Samsung washer or travertine for your shower. I will sell you an overpriced corner cabinet with a fancy pull-out accessory because it will make your life better.

It's important to know your limitations. With the right company, your moral compass won't be tested so often.

That's a big red flag. You already know it makes you feel uncomfortable before you even start the job. I would definitely not apply for it / not accept it if offered. We only have so many hours in our lives and what we do has to count. You will be miserable if you waste that precious time in a position where you would be expected to do something that is against your principles. Keep on trying, keep on applying. The right job will come up.

Compliance question here, I have always thought of the SALT deduction on the fed return as a perm item & have treated as such in such sch M-3. I see that some people put it as a temp on sch M-3. What is the justification for treating it as a temp on the M-3. You don’t set up a deferred on the def RF for the state tax deduct & it is also a rate impacting item (I know that some temps can be rate impacting). But this all leaves me to side with perm. Does anyone know the logic behind temp treatment?
